Aveiro, often referred to as the "Portuguese Venice," captivates travelers with its network of picturesque canals lined with colorful moliceiro boats. Nestled along the Atlantic coast, this city is a harmonious blend of tradition and innovation. The cerulean waters of the Ria de Aveiro estuary have shaped the region's identity, providing a natural stage for salt production and a haven for birdlife. The architecture echoes a rich cultural tapestry, with the ornate Art Nouveau facades offering a striking contrast to the sleek, modern buildings. This balance between old and new is emblematic of Portugal's evolving narrative, where history informs the present and future.
